Iraqi Resistance Report for events of Monday, 13 June 2005
Iraqi Resistance Report for events of Monday, 13 June 2005
Translated and/or compiled by Muhammad Abu Nasr, member, editorial board, the Free Arab Voice. ( http://www.freearabvoice.org )



Monday, 13 June 2005.

Al-Anbar Province.

Al-Qa’im.

Resistance ambulance bomb blasts US column in al-Qa’im early Monday.

A powerful Iraqi Resistance martyrdom fighter driving an explosives-packed vehicle blew up next to a US military column west of al-Qa’im on the border with Syria Monday morning.

In a dispatch posted at 9:59am Mecca time, the correspondent for Mafkarat al-Islam in al-Qa’im reported a source in the Iraqi puppet army who did not want to be identified said that an ambulance belonging to the puppet so-called “Iraqi ministry of health” approached a US column and turned on its siren as if it were transporting an emergency case. The Americans therefore got out of the way of the ambulance. As the vehicle approached, it veered to the right and into the American column where it blew up.

The correspondent reported that the blast destroyed two armored Humvees and disabled a third, inflicting 11 US casualties – some killed some wounded. Residents of al-Qa’im confirmed that the explosion was very large.

Afterwards, US troops surrounded the whole are and began arresting people, including the manager of the al-Qa’im ambulance service and a number of doctors on the charge that they had a hand in the attack.
